Output 345283122413243bcbeb87f43093569a96c8ec040b3c646ade5451a391156fab:1

value
2836860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 267ed5590e2f9bebb503c532e10faad289b1c3e2 OP_EQUAL
address
35CZYNWpYbefN1Va7Ah2qcZBWmx29BX4DV
transaction
345283122413243bcbeb87f43093569a96c8ec040b3c646ade5451a391156fab
spent
true